737 cvr/fdr have RIPS, independent backup power for up to 10mins even in a total power failure.

unless CBs are pulled.

The 737NG was designed before battery backups form FDR/CVR were required by the FAA. When the FAA required them, they didn't mandate that it be retrofitted so since this plane was built before the FAA mandate, it does not have battery backups for the FDR/CVR, this means that in the event of a total loss of AC power there is no power for the recorders.

According to the timeline released by Korean authority. The plane still had power to the radio in the last 4 minutes before crash.


8.59am Pilot reported bird strike

9.00am pilot requested to land on runway 19

9.01 am air traffic control authorises landing on runway 19

9.03 am plane crashed into embarkment
